7851, Acquarossa, Zone F, Roof F:4

  • Record number: 7851
  • Site: Acquarossa
  • Building or zone: Zone F, Roof F:4
  • Roof element: Revetment plaques
  • Remarks: Revetment plaque fragment, Type II A, with painted white-on-red decoration of scale pattern.
  • Bibliography: CÖ. Wikander 1981, p. 62, figs. 33, 41; Winter 2009a, pp. 89-92, 2.D.1.a
  • Publication record: Acquarossa I.1: The painted architectural terracottas. Catalogue and architectural context. Author: Wikander, C.. Place of publication: Stockholm. Publication Date: 1981
    Symbols of Wealth and Power: Architectural Terracotta Decoration in Etruria and Central Italy, 640-510 B.C.. Author: Winter, N.A.. Journal and volume number: MAAR Suppl. 9. Place of publication: Ann Arbor. Publication Date: 2009
  • Type of decoration: Painted scale pattern
  • Last Recorded Collection: Excavation storerooms in Palazzo S. Pietro
